The manufacturer of household appliances REDMOND has announced the Russification of its brand. By the end of the year, the company will change its identity and change the letters of its name to Cyrillic. This was announced by the manufacturer’s press service.

The company explained that the decision was the result of a market analysis and that the transition to the Cyrillic alphabet had been in preparation for more than a year. The change of style will occur gradually. By the end of 2024, it is planned to switch to a new spelling in the design of both devices and packaging.
This step was influenced by both the political situation and legislative initiatives, as well as consumer attitudes.
There will be no changes in countries where products of international brands are presented, the press service clarified.
Unilever previously decided to Russify its brands in Russia. Thus, Dove hygiene products were renamed “Dove” and Ekzo ice cream was renamed “Exo”.
Henkel also made a similar decision in 2023.
